Output 7662fc68b4f62978d23f8d75c8d51ad5b64792c8e98e9923d33fddbb8f7c6607:0

value
50363000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6b1a6115e12305e4a45982fdf74360eca8cdedb OP_EQUAL
address
MTUMejJSfSj9rhwY7tGoHw3cESEY85E9zQ
transaction
7662fc68b4f62978d23f8d75c8d51ad5b64792c8e98e9923d33fddbb8f7c6607
spent
true